Technical Problem

Seedlings suffer from severe water loss during transplanting, resulting in low survival rates and high subsequent maintenance costs. Existing technologies are cumbersome and may cause environmental pollution.

Method used

Design a seedling transplant preservation device that combines a frame, water tank, water-absorbing pad, and timed spraying components to provide a stable moisture environment, and is equipped with a shading curtain and branch-pressing bar to reduce water evaporation and branch damage.

Benefits of technology

By continuously supplying water and reducing sunlight, the water loss rate of seedlings is reduced, the survival rate is increased, and subsequent maintenance costs are reduced, achieving a win-win situation for both economic and ecological benefits.

Abstract

本实用新型公开了一种苗木移栽保鲜装置,涉及苗木移栽技术领域。其结构包括顶面和一侧敞口的机架;机架内底面铺设有水平底板;水平底板上安装有水槽;水槽的上端设置有连续三面的延伸护板,并且延伸护板的侧敞口与机架的侧敞口位于同一侧;延伸护板上端与水平底板上共同安装有定时喷雾组件;延伸护板的上端与机架上部之间设置有通风间隙。本实用新型通过机架、水槽、吸水垫和定时喷雾组件的结合,能够持续为苗木根部提供稳定的水分环境,减少苗木在移栽过程中的水分流失,保障苗木鲜活状态;可根据苗木的需水特性设置多个喷雾时间段,实现精准枝干保湿,避免过度或不足喷雾对苗木造成的不良影响,同时节约水资源。

Claims

1. A seedling transplanting and preservation device, characterized in that: The frame (1) includes a top surface and an open side surface; the bottom surface of the frame (1) is covered with a horizontal bottom plate (101). A water tank (2) is installed on the horizontal base plate (101); the upper end of the water tank (2) is provided with an extension guard plate (21) on three consecutive sides, and the side opening of the extension guard plate (21) is on the same side as the side opening of the frame (1). The upper end of the extended guard plate (21) and the horizontal base plate (101) are jointly equipped with a timed spraying component.

2. The seedling transplant preservation device according to claim 1, characterized in that, A water-absorbing pad (3) is installed inside the water tank (2).

3. The seedling transplant preservation device according to claim 2, characterized in that, The absorbent pad (3) includes a sponge pad layer (31); a felt cloth layer (32) is provided on the upper surface of the sponge pad layer (31).

4. The seedling transplant preservation device of claim 1, wherein, It also includes a light-blocking curtain (4); the inner walls of the side opening of the frame (1) are symmetrically fixed with support rods (102) for supporting the light-blocking curtain (4) when it is unfolded.

5. The seedling transplant preservation device according to claim 4, characterized in that, The blackout curtain (4) includes a canvas (41); one end of the canvas (41) is fixed to the side away from the side opening on the upper end of the frame (1); the other end of the canvas (41) is fixed with a counterweight rod (42); and a hanging support rod (43) is fixed on the canvas (41) and attached to both ends of the frame (1).

6. The seedling transplant preservation device according to claim 1 or 3 or 5, wherein It also includes a branch pressing bar (5); the extended guard plate (21) is symmetrically fixed with an L-shaped guide groove plate (103) for installing the branch pressing bar (5) on the inner wall. The groove angle of the L-shaped guide groove plate (103) is 120°, and the upper half of the groove of the L-shaped guide groove plate (103) is vertically arranged.

7. The seedling transplant preservation device of claim 6, wherein, The inner wall of the opening on the opposite side of the extended guard plate (21) is fixed with several vertically arranged isolation bars (22). 8.The seedling transplanting and preserving device according to claim 1, characterized in that, Two pairs of grip handles (104) are symmetrically fixed on the outer walls at both ends of the frame (1). 9.The seedling transplanting and preserving device according to claim 1, characterized in that, The timed spray assembly includes a water tank (6), a water pump (7), a timer switch (8), a power supply (9), a high-pressure pipe (10), and atomizing nozzles (11); the high-pressure pipe (10) is installed on the upper end of the extension guard plate (21) by a clamp; a row of atomizing nozzles (11) is installed on the high-pressure pipe (10); the water tank (6), the water pump (7), and the power supply (9) are respectively installed on the horizontal base plate (101); the water tank (6) and the water pump (7) are connected by a first pipe; the high-pressure pipe (10) and the water pump (7) are connected by a second pipe; the timer switch (8) is installed on the outer wall of the extension guard plate (21).

10. The seedling transplant preservation device of claim 9, wherein, A battery compartment (105) for installing the power supply (9) is fixed on the horizontal base plate (101).
